#a11055 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a11055 is composed of 63.1% red, 6.3%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 90.1% magenta, 47.2%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 331.4 degrees, a saturation of 81.9% and a lightness of 34.7%. #a11055 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ff20aa with #430000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#a11055 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a11055 has RGB values of R:161, G:16,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.9, Y:0.47,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10555477.

Shades and Tints of #a11055
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fdeef5 is the lightest one.
